Kevin Stefanski gives expected response to critical question around the future of the Cleveland Browns
Kevin Stefanski is undoubtedly on the hot seat with the Browns at 3-11.
The Cleveland Browns are 3-11 on the season after a blowout loss against the Chicago Bears and they’re now staring down the same record they had last season.
Cleveland’s offense continues to be the team’s down pull, and there’s been no improvement this season. We’re undoubtedly looking at major changes happening within the Browns organization after another disappointing season with no improvement.
Kevin Stefanski is on the hot seat, he knows it, I know it, you know it
Cleveland’s head coach was asked on Monday if he had been given any assurances on his job security with how this season has gone. As expected, Stefanski deflected the question.
“I don’t get into those types of things,” Stefanski said. “I would just tell you my focus, our football team’s focus is solely on the Buffalo Bills and obviously, watching the tape today, that’s our focus, but that’s all we really care about.”
Stefanski is 43-55 in six years as the Browns head coach. The Browns made the playoffs in 2020 and 2022 when Stefanski also won Coach of the Year awards. Cleveland hasn’t made the playoffs in three straight years now and that’s where the major issue lies. Outside of what looks like a major hit on their 2025 NFL Draft class and Myles Garrett, the Browns don’t have a whole lot to celebrate.
Cleveland is just 6-25 over the last two seasons and they still have a major hole at the most important position in the sport. Deshaun Watson not working out for the Browns has them in a bad spot and they’ve had to maneuver around that. Cleveland has two first-round picks next season and one of them is likely to go on the quarterback position.
Before the season, the Haslam family accepted blame for the trade but admitted that more than three wins were needed. That hasn’t happened and the Browns looked the worst they have all season in Sunday’s 31-3 loss to the Bears. Cleveland has games left against the Buffalo Bills, Pittsburgh Steelers, and Cincinnati Bengals. If the team doesn’t regroup for the final stretch of games, things are going to unravel.
